#EF222D Hex Color Code

#EF222D

The Hexadecimal Color #EF222D is a contrast shade of Crimson. #EF222D RGB value is rgb(239, 34, 45). RGB Color Model of #EF222D consists of 93% red, 13% green and 17% blue. HSL color Mode of #EF222D has 357°(degrees) Hue, 86%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#EF222D color has an wavelength of 395.22222n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EF222D is #FF3333.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EF222D is #E23. The Closest Color to #EF222D is #DC143C. Official Name of #EF222D Hex Code is Alizarin Crimson.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EF222D is 0 Cyan 86 Magenta 81 Yellow 6 Black and #EF222D CMY is 0, 86, 81.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EF222D is hsl(357,86,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(357, 86, 94).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EF222D is 36.65, 19.69, 4.35.
Hex8 Value of #EF222D is #EF222DFF. Decimal Value of #EF222D is 15671853 and Octal Value of #EF222D is 73621055. Binary Value of #EF222D is 11101111, 100010, 101101 and Android of #EF222D is 4293861933 / 0xffef222d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EF222D is 0.604, 0.324, 0.324 and YIQ Color Space of #EF222D is 96.549, 118.6252, 46.7807.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EF222D is 34.61, 7.66, 4.66.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EF222D is 51.48, 73.04, 47.98.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EF222D is 51.48, 151.95, 30.27.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EF222D is 51.48, 87.39, 33.3. Hunter Lab variable of #EF222D is 44.37, 69.78, 25.25.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EF222D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
